[20:18:24] <Macer> psa: i'm setting up mcabber
[20:18:53] <Macer> which is pretty awesome for a console based jabber client but is a total pain to set up the config file
[20:19:46] <Macer> it would also be interesting if i could set up more than 1 jabber account at a time
[20:19:47] <psa> :)
[20:19:57] <psa> it's old code, not really maintained anymore IIRC
[20:20:13] <Macer> it was the only client my synology had in optware :-/
[20:20:38] <Link Mauve> Macer, have you tried poezio?
[20:20:39] <Macer> and it didn't have irssi-xmpp so this is what i'm stuck with heh.. there was another that was derived from mcabber. can't
really remember its name
[20:20:56] <Macer> Link Mauve: No ... just mcabber so far
[20:21:12] <Link Mauve> I find it much easier and powerful than mcabber.
[20:21:19] <Link Mauve> Also, maintained.
[20:21:29] <Macer> hm... let me take a look
[20:21:59] <Macer> looks rather similar
[20:22:05] <Macer> let me see if the synology has it in optware
[20:22:31] <Link Mauve> I doubt it, I know only of ArchLinux and Fedora.
[20:22:37] <Macer> nope :)
[20:22:43] <Macer> maybe i can build it
[20:22:47] <Link Mauve> Because that’s the distributions the two main devs use. ^^
[20:23:00] <Link Mauve> It’s just python with one C module.
[20:23:52] <Macer> hm... i'll see if i can build it on the synology right now.. i'm getting it using git
[20:24:08] <Macer> i doubt it will work
[20:24:34] <Macer> /bin/sh: python3: not found
[20:24:37] <Link Mauve> What is that sinology, and optware?
[20:24:41] <Macer> lol... requires python3
[20:24:51] * aRyo joined the chat.
[20:24:57] <Macer> synology is a nas
[20:25:07] <Link Mauve> Yeah, it’s a modern software built on modern technologies. :p
[20:25:08] <Macer> optware is the gnu based pkg management stuff you can add to it
[20:25:30] <Macer> Link Mauve: I guess.. a lot of people haven't swapped to python3 just yet
[20:25:39] <Macer> don't know why... guess people are set in their ways with 2.x ;)
[20:26:22] <Macer> i am going to build a new server soon anyways.. maybe using freenas
[20:26:58] <Macer> http://www.e-itx.com/e-serv-nas25-x4.html <- using that
[20:27:02] <Link Mauve> I use both, but just because some old stuff isn’t maintained and hasn’t been ported already.
[20:27:23] <Link Mauve> I added python3 support to a few libraries, when I needed to use something they provided.
[20:27:35] <Macer> yeah.. that's what i've seen a lot of people do but i'm scared that for some awkward reason something that reliies on python
will suddenly break
[20:27:53] <Macer> when i set up python3
[20:28:02] <Link Mauve> No, they are perfectly isolated.
[20:28:12] <Macer> so i just leave things in a functional state.. i'm not very fond of python to begin with tbh :)
[20:28:18] <Link Mauve> You can even use multiple versions of python2 and python3 at the same time.
[20:28:23] <Macer> or most scripting languages
[20:28:25] <Link Mauve> There is a PEP about that.
[20:28:37] <Macer> tell that to gentoo lol
[20:28:49] <Link Mauve> It’s like Lua 5.1 and 5.2, they can be used in parallel.
